select数据库执行的是什么操作
-
在数据库中,SELECT语句用于执行查询操作。它用于从数据库表中检索数据,根据给定的条件返回所需的结果集。下面是SELECT语句的一些常见操作:
-
检索所有数据:使用SELECT * FROM table_name语句可以检索指定表中的所有数据。例如,SELECT * FROM customers将返回customers表中的所有行和列。
-
检索指定列的数据:使用SELECT column1, column2, … FROM table_name语句可以选择性地检索指定表中的特定列数据。例如,SELECT customer_id, customer_name FROM customers将仅返回customers表中的customer_id和customer_name列的数据。
-
使用WHERE子句过滤数据:使用WHERE子句可以根据特定条件过滤数据。例如,SELECT * FROM customers WHERE customer_age > 30将返回customers表中年龄大于30的所有行。
-
使用ORDER BY对结果排序:使用ORDER BY子句可以按照指定的列对结果进行排序。例如,SELECT * FROM customers ORDER BY customer_name将按照customer_name列的字母顺序对customers表中的数据进行排序。
-
使用JOIN关联多个表:使用JOIN语句可以将多个表关联起来,从而在查询中使用多个表的数据。例如,SELECT customers.customer_name, orders.order_date FROM customers JOIN orders ON customers.customer_id = orders.customer_id将返回customers表和orders表中符合条件的数据。
总结:SELECT语句是用于从数据库中检索数据的操作,可以选择性地检索特定列或行,使用WHERE子句过滤数据,使用ORDER BY子句对结果进行排序,以及使用JOIN关联多个表。通过这些操作,可以根据需要获取所需的数据。
1年前 -
-
select是数据库中用于查询数据的操作。它用于从数据库中检索数据并返回满足特定条件的记录。通过select语句,可以选择特定的列或所有列,并可以使用各种条件对数据进行筛选、排序和分组。select语句的基本语法如下:
SELECT 列名1, 列名2, ... FROM 表名 WHERE 条件;其中,列名指定要返回的列,可以是一个或多个列名,用逗号分隔。表名指定要查询的数据表的名称。条件是可选的,用于筛选出满足特定条件的记录。
除了基本的select语句,还可以使用一些其他的关键字和功能来扩展查询的功能,例如:
- DISTINCT关键字:用于返回不重复的记录。
- WHERE子句:用于指定查询的条件,例如筛选出满足特定条件的记录。
- ORDER BY子句:用于对查询结果进行排序。
- GROUP BY子句:用于按照指定的列对查询结果进行分组。
- HAVING子句:用于指定分组后的条件。
通过使用这些关键字和功能,可以更加灵活地进行数据查询和分析。同时,可以结合使用各种函数和运算符来对数据进行处理和计算,以满足不同的查询需求。
1年前 -
在数据库中,SELECT语句用于查询数据。它是一种用于从数据库中检索数据的操作。SELECT语句可以从一个或多个表中选择数据,并根据条件进行过滤和排序。
SELECT语句的基本语法如下:
SELECT 列名1, 列名2, ... FROM 表名 WHERE 条件;其中,列名是要查询的列,可以使用通配符(*)选择所有列。表名是要查询的表的名称,可以是一个或多个表名。WHERE子句用于指定查询的条件。
下面是SELECT语句的详细操作流程:
-
连接数据库:首先,需要使用合适的数据库连接工具连接到数据库服务器。可以使用各种编程语言提供的数据库API,如Java的JDBC、Python的pymysql等。
-
编写SELECT语句:根据查询需求,编写合适的SELECT语句。可以选择要查询的列,并使用WHERE子句指定查询条件。
-
执行SELECT语句:将SELECT语句发送到数据库服务器执行。数据库服务器会解析SELECT语句,并根据查询条件从相应的表中检索数据。
-
返回结果集:执行SELECT语句后,数据库服务器会返回一个结果集,其中包含满足查询条件的所有数据行。结果集可以包含多行数据,每行数据对应一个查询结果。
-
处理结果集:获取返回的结果集,并根据需要进行处理。可以使用编程语言提供的API来遍历结果集,获取每一行数据的列值。
-
关闭数据库连接:在完成SELECT操作后,需要关闭数据库连接,释放资源。
除了基本的SELECT语句,还可以使用SELECT语句进行更复杂的查询操作,如使用聚合函数进行计算、使用JOIN操作连接多个表等。根据具体需求,可以使用不同的SELECT语句来满足查询要求。
1年前 -